<akpm@xxxxxxxx> (03/10/28 1.1063.44.35)
[PATCH] make printk more robust with "null" pointers

Expand printk's traditional handling of null pointers so that
anything in the
first page is considered a null pointer.

This gives us better behaviour when someone (acpi..) accidentally
prints a
string which is embedded in a struct, the pointer to which is null.
